if you're talking about the built-in virtual keyboard - yes - it is *broken*
i noticed this as well. you try to type, and it steals focus, and nothing is enetered when it comes to your text.
best bet with this build of dsl, get a USB keyboard, and make a USB/xbox adapter, which is very simple to do. the older versions of dsl have a great virtual keyboard. i dont know why this one sucks so bad.

i do like the dillo browser, its very fast, but not good for logging into gmail. firefox is great on it tho. opera works well, too. stay away from loading flash into it, because the box is limited to 64megs of ram. keep it simple. thats just a personal tip.
as far as unpacking/unzipping files goes, this will take some getting used to. the method i use is:
enter emelfn as root user, browse to where your packages are downloaded to, which is usually dsl/home/ from here, you can right click (click with button "B"). select the option 'operations' i believe it is, from there it will give an unpack option.i am not on my box right now, so this might be slightly off. if it is, i will check it out, and actually reply from linux on my xbox. right now, the boy is playing halo 2 on it.
